Kurnool: Eight people were killed and 13 others were injured in a horrific road accident near Chilakaladona, Mantralayam mandal, Kurnool district in the early hours of Thursday, Tv9 Telugu reported.
The accident took place when a Bolero vehicle collided with a ready-mix lorry. Five victims died on the spot, while three others passed away while undergoing treatment at the Yemmiganur hospital. Among the deceased are five women and a young girl.
The accident occurred when a group of devotees from Chikmangaluru, Karnataka, were traveling to Mantralayam to seek the blessings of Sri Raghavendra Swamy.
The deceased have been identified as Kumar (60), Deepika Veena (35), Sunil (40), Belli (3), Puttamma (60), Meenakshi (50), Tayamma (60), and Lolakshi. Police officials arrived at the scene and initiated rescue operations.
AP Ministers Bharath and Janardhan Reddy expressed their shock and grief over the accident and directed officials to ensure that the injured receive the best possible medical care. They also conveyed their deepest condolences to the families of the deceased.
Prime Minister Narendra Modi has announced financial assistance of Rs 2 lakh from PM National Relief Fund for the kin of the deceased while the injured would receive Rs 50,000 each.
He conveyed condolences to the families of the deceased and wished speedy recovery to those injured in the accident.
